Home Improvements For Sustainable Living

While some home improvement projects will boost the value or enhance the appeal of your property, others will minimize your carbon footprint. Green home improvement projects are great investments because each offers its list of unique benefits while ensuring sustainability. 

If you’re transforming your way of living to be more eco-conscious like so many others, we’ve listed some home improvement projects for sustainability that you can consider. 

Home Improvements For Sustainable Living

Solar Power

Solar power is an investment that will boost home value, reduce your power bill substantially, and renewable energy does not harm the environment. With this, it’s vital to determine your home’s power needs to choose the right solar panels and solar battery. The lithium deep cycle battery is an excellent choice as lithium-ion batteries are fast charging, safe, lightweight, and they’re also durable. 

Solar-Powered Water Heater

A solar-powered water heater is an excellent choice if you opt for a hybrid solar home system that still needs the grid. Upgrading your water heater to a solar-powered model will reduce your power consumption substantially, even if you haven’t installed other solar panels. This water heating system will also boost property value. 

Energy-Efficient Windows

Energy-efficient windows can reduce power consumption by supporting your home’s ability to retain and regulate temperature. These windows prevent heat and cold from escaping your home, so there will be less pressure on your HVAC unit. Moreover, your comfort will improve with this home improvement, and you’ll save on your utility bill. 

Upgrade Kitchen Appliances

Kitchen appliances consume a notable amount of power together. However, outdated appliance technology typically consumes more power than newer energy-efficient models. As a result, upgrading your kitchen appliances to energy-efficient models will reduce your power bill as well. 

In addition, upgrading kitchen appliances is an investment that will boost property value substantially, add a lot of functionality to your cooking area, and help you save water as well. 

Install Low-Flow Showerheads

Low-flow showerheads minimize the amount of water used per shower. These are affordable upgrades, and you can install them yourself with basic tools.
